Match Recap: Men's Tennis |

Methodist Falls in Competitive Match With Pfeiffer

Misenheimer, N.C.  Despite putting up a solid fight, the Methodist men's tennis team fell short against Pfeiffer on Wednesday, falling 6-3. The loss drops the Monarchs to 2-5 on the season and 0-1 in conference play.
 
The team's matches against Virginia Wesleyan University and North Carolina A&T scheduled for Saturday have been rescheduled due to the forecast of 90% rain that day. The team will travel to Guilford College on Sunday. The match against Virginia Wesleyan has been rescheduled for Monday, April 15th at 1 p.m. while the date for the NC A&T match has yet to be determined.
 
 
JUST THE FACTS
Final score: Pfeiffer def. Methodist 6-3
Records: Methodist 2-5 (0-1 USA South), Pfeiffer 6-3 (2-1 USA South)
Location: Knapp Tennis Center; Charlotte, North Carolina

HOW IT HAPPENED
 
  • The Monarchs got off to a slow start in doubles play as each of the three doubles duos fell behind in the early going. The No. 2 combo of Harry Crokam (Fr.) and Decklan Rayner (Fr.) fell 8-3 and were closely followed by the No. 3 team of Wills Belser (So.) and Hayden Holloway (Jr.) who also lost 8-3. The No. 1 doubles duo of Matthew Hurley (So.) and Drew Guarnieri (Jr.) fell behind 4-7, but stormed back to push the match to a tiebreaker and win 8-7, 7-4 in the tiebreaker.
  • Down 2-1 after doubles, Methodist needed four of the six singles matches to win. The Monarchs started strong at each line as Hurley captured the first set at No. 1 and Crokam won the first set at No. 4.
  • The Falcons captured the first two singles matches as No. 5 Rayner and No. 6 Christian Tihanovich (Fr.) lost in straight sets. However, the Monarchs were not done. Guarnieri captured the second set 6-1 to force a third set at No. 2 singles while Hurley finished off his opponent at No. 1 singles and Crokam won at No. 4 singles in a second set tiebreaker to close the gap to 4-3 in the team match score.
  • However, the team fell short as Pfeiffer won the decisive set at No. 2 singles and captured No. 3 singles in a highly-contested second set.
